An Advanced Certificate in Trade Law for Public Interest Lawyers equips participants with specialized knowledge and skills to navigate the complexities of international trade law within a public interest framework. This intensive program focuses on applying trade regulations to advocacy for marginalized communities and the environment.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of WTO agreements, trade remedies, dispute settlement mechanisms, and the impact of trade policies on human rights and sustainable development. Graduates will be adept at analyzing trade legislation, conducting legal research, and strategically advocating for policy changes that benefit the public good. The program also emphasizes practical skills such as legal drafting and negotiation.
